#711b28 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#711b28 is composed of 44.3% red, 10.6%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76.1% magenta, 64.6%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 350.9 degrees, a saturation of 61.4% and a lightness of 27.5%. #711b28 color hex could be obtained by blending #e23650 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#711b28 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#711b28 has RGB values of R:113, G:27,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.76, Y:0.65,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7412520.

Shades and Tints of #711b28
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#fcf1f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#711b28
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b4142 is the less saturated color, while #8c0015 is the most saturated one.
